Location
Harbury has a well-deserved reputation as one of the best communities in Warwickshire and continues to bring the concept of community spirit up-to-date into the 21st century. The village is a thriving and busy community which boasts a Church of England primary school, a doctor’s surgery, three public houses, a post office, two general stores, a chemist and a hairdresser. Several other successful businesses operate within the centre of the village or on the small industrial estate on the site of the former water tower. There is a well-used village hall, an active church community, a community-run library and café and many vibrant and successful community groups. Village events such as the Carnival and the Bonfire all contribute to the sense of living in a real community. Harbury is a great commutable location with easy access to the M40, M42 and Fosse Way. Mainline railway stations are within easy reach (3 Miles away) Leamington Spa, Banbury and Warwick and there is an international airport in Birmingham, about 40 minutes drive away.
